The Perth Mint September 2011 Releases

The Perth Mint is excited to release a vast selection of stunning new product releases for September.

The Perth Mint’s internationally renowned Australian Lunar Gold Proof Coin Series II and Australian Lunar Silver Proof Coin Series II are showcased this month, celebrating the auspicious 2012 Year of the Dragon, the fifth animal in the 12-year cycle of the Chinese zodiac.

There is certainly something special about the fourth annual Young Collectors coin set. Fabulous creatures from the mythical world have been recreated by our talented designers. The Young Collector’s Mythical Creatures set comprises nine $1 coins portraying mythical creatures, with a limited mintage of only 4,000 sets being released worldwide.

The second release in the Sea Life II – The Reef series is a stunning coin that features a starfish. The coin is struck by The Perth Mint from 1/2oz of 99.9% pure silver in proof quality, and issued as legal tender under the Australian Currency Act 1965.

The Perth Mint and Australia Post are pleased to present the third release in the adorable Australian Bush Babies Stamp and Coin series, featuring the iconic Australian bilby. The official Australia Post 60 cent stamp is postmarked for the first day of issue and the envelope is endorsed with Australia Post’s Seal of Authenticity and official number.

The Perth Mint is Australia’s largest and most highly accredited precious metals enterprise. Through its integrated operations and trusted products and services, it develops markets and creates demand for Australian precious metals the world over. Operating the largest refinery and the only facility in Australia accredited for gold and silver by the London Bullion Market Association, the Mint holds endorsements by commodity trading centres in London, New York, Tokyo, Shanghai and Dubai. The Perth Mint exports in excess of USD14 billion worth of bullion bars and coins to institutional and private investors in more than 130 countries each year and issues an array of legal tender commemoratives for collectors. Offering the world’s only government guaranteed precious metals investment and storage program, the Mint also manages approximately USD3 billion worth of metal held on behalf of some 40,000 clients. Still operating in its original premises, founded in 1899, The Perth Mint is also a premier tourist destination and home to the Guinness Book of Records certified largest coin in the world – the Australian Kangaroo One Tonne Gold Coin, worth more than USD 40 million.
